the fraction 22/7 is often used as an approximation for the value of pi. it is off from the actual value by about 0.04 percent (1 in 2500).

This would be like measuring a football field and being off by about 1.5 inches on your measurement.

The fraction 355/113 is amazingly close, better than 1 part in 10 million

What is the equation to find how fast the earth travels around the sun?

The equation would be the distance traveled divided by the time. So the radius of the Earth's orbit is about 93 million miles, and the formula to calculate the circumference of a circle is 2*pi*radius. The Earth's orbit is not a circle but an ellipse; however, the eccentricity (amount of difference between the ellipse and a perfect circle) is quite small. The time of the orbit is 356.24 days times 24 hours, or 8766 hours. (Rounded off, because I'm using round numbers for the radius and blowing off the eccentricity of the orbit). I'll round off the irrational number "pi" to 3.1412, because it would be irrational to use anything more precise, since the radius is approximate, too. So 584,263,200 miles / 8,766 hours = 66,650 miles per hour. Approximately.
